Experience the Diamond Head Crater Hike and the Makapuʻu Lighthouse Trail in one unforgettable Oahu adventure!
Start with the Diamond Head Crater Hike, a moderate trail leading to a 760-foot summit with breathtaking panoramic views of Waikiki, Honolulu, and the Pacific Ocean.
Then explore the Makapuʻu Lighthouse Trail, a scenic windward coast hike offering sweeping vistas of turquoise waters, offshore islets, and the historic 1909 red-roofed lighthouse. From November to May, keep an eye out for migrating humpback whales and seabirds.
Both hikes are paved, family-friendly, and perfect for photography and nature lovers. This combo tour is ideal for visitors seeking the best Oahu hikes and ocean vistas in a single morning adventure.
